Master Degree Course in Public Health

Promote the development of specific competences and strengthen the capacity to identify, assess and react in an adequate way to health problems of populations.

Overview: The Master in Public Health, results from a partnership between the University of Porto Medical School and the Institute of Biomedical Sciences Abel Salazar, emphasises the description and analysis of national health problems, detailing the study of etiologic and intervention factors, either environmental, psychosocial or biological in nature. Learning and application of the methods from epidemiology, biostatistics and social sciences are approached in depth, promoting the interconnection of research and practice, preventive and curative, at individual and collective levels. The Master is mainly attended by health professionals, with different backgrounds and from several regions, namely from CPLP, with the aim of entering or progressing on the academic career and enhancing and updating professional skills. The Master comprises a team of highly qualified faculty as well as other administrative research resources, and facilities, including those available at the Institute of Public Health, that contribute to the quality of the program. The Master has the collaboration of several international partners and has close relations with European networks for research and training in Public Health, namely as a member of ASPHER (The Association of Schools of Public Health in the European Region).

Eligibility: Graduates (1st or 1st and 2nd cycles) in other Health Sciences degrees or similar areas.

Access: Applicants will be admitted if:
1. Holding a Degree in the area of Health Sciences or similar with a minimum grade of 14 out 20;
2. Holding a Degree with a final grade lower than 14 out 20 (a curricular assessment by the Scientific Committee will be carried out);
3. Holding a Degree from a foreign University in the area of Health Sciences or similar (a curricular assessment by the Scientific Committee will be carried out).

Selection Criteria: The selection criteria will be based on the assessment of the academic and professional curriculum and on an academic test.
